The Science Behind Milk's Sustained Hydration

For most of our daily lives, water is the undisputed champion of hydration. It's calorie-free, easily accessible, and essential for every bodily function. However, the conversation changes when we consider milk's unique nutritional profile and its effect on fluid retention in the body. The reason milk can be a more effective hydrator in certain scenarios lies in its complex composition of macronutrients and electrolytes.

Unlike water, which passes through the stomach and is absorbed relatively quickly, milk contains protein, carbohydrates (lactose), and fats. These macronutrients slow down the rate at which fluid leaves the stomach and enters the bloodstream. This slower absorption allows the body to retain fluids for a longer period, resulting in less urine production and a more sustained state of hydration. In essence, the added nutrients act as a physiological brake, ensuring that your body makes the most of the fluid intake over a prolonged time.

The Role of Electrolytes and Nutrients

Beyond just slowing absorption, milk provides a critical combination of electrolytes and other nutrients that water lacks. When we sweat, we lose electrolytes like sodium and potassium. Milk, especially dairy milk, naturally contains these minerals, which are crucial for maintaining fluid balance in the body. Plain water, while replacing lost volume, does not replenish these vital minerals, which can lead to imbalances if lost in large amounts during intense exercise. Furthermore, milk is packed with other essential nutrients, including:

  • High-quality protein: Milk contains both whey and casein proteins, which are excellent for muscle repair and building.
  • Calcium and Vitamin D: A crucial combination for bone health.
  • B Vitamins: Specifically B12 and riboflavin, which support energy production.

When is Milk the Optimal Choice?

While water is the ideal fluid for general, daily hydration, milk shines in several specific situations where its unique properties are particularly beneficial.

Post-Exercise Recovery

After an intense workout, your body has lost fluids and electrolytes through sweat, and your muscles are in need of repair and glycogen replenishment. A glass of milk serves as an all-in-one recovery drink. The protein helps repair muscle tissue, the carbohydrates replenish energy stores, and the electrolytes rehydrate the body more effectively than water alone. Studies have shown that athletes who consume milk after a workout experience better muscle recovery and less soreness compared to those who drink water or some sports drinks.

Rehydrating When Nutrient Replenishment is Necessary

In cases of mild dehydration caused by illness, such as a stomach flu, milk can be a beneficial choice, provided it can be tolerated. The combination of fluids, electrolytes, and calories helps restore the body's balance more completely than just water. This is also why milk is sometimes recommended for rehydrating vulnerable populations like children and the elderly, who may need both fluid and nutritional support.

Milk vs. Water: A Comparison Table

Aspect Milk Water
Primary Function Hydration plus nutrition (liquid food) Basic, calorie-free hydration
Fluid Retention Slower absorption due to fat, protein, and sugar; leads to longer fluid retention Rapidly absorbed; passes through the system more quickly
Nutrient Content Rich source of protein, calcium, Vit D, potassium, and more Minimal to no nutrients, depending on the source
Calorie Content Calorie-dense, with around 100-150 calories per cup (depending on fat content) Zero calories
Best for... Post-exercise recovery, mild dehydration with nutrient loss, children/elderly Daily fluid intake, quick hydration needs
Drawbacks Higher calories, potential for lactose intolerance or allergies Lacks electrolytes and other nutrients needed for specific recovery

Considerations and Who Should Stick to Water

Despite milk's advantages in certain scenarios, it's not a universal substitute for water. For the vast majority of daily hydration needs, water remains the superior and more appropriate choice. Here's when to prioritize water over milk:

  • General Daily Hydration: For maintaining normal fluid levels throughout the day without adding extra calories, water is the best option.
  • Weight Management: If you are aiming for a calorie deficit, the calories in milk could add up quickly and hinder your goals.
  • Health Conditions: Individuals with lactose intolerance or a dairy allergy should avoid milk. Fortunately, lactose-free milk is an option, though some plant-based alternatives may not offer the same robust nutritional profile.
  • Rapid Absorption Needs: While milk's slower absorption is beneficial for sustained hydration, water is absorbed faster when you need quick fluid replenishment.

A Quick Guide to Choosing Your Drink

  • Daily Hydration: Water. Always. It's calorie-free and perfect for maintaining basic fluid balance.
  • Post-Workout: Low-fat milk or chocolate milk. It offers a powerful blend of carbs, protein, and electrolytes for optimal recovery.
  • Snack/Meal: Milk. It provides calories, protein, and numerous nutrients, making it a satiating and nourishing liquid food.
  • Quick Thirst-Quencher: Water. For immediate rehydration, nothing beats the speed of water.
  • Weight Loss Diet: Water. For those managing their caloric intake, water is the clear choice over calorie-dense milk.
